软件测试环节的质量管控要点及常见问题诊断

首页 / 产品中心 / 软件测试环节的质量管控要点及常见问题诊断

软件测试环节的质量管控要点及常见问题诊断

📅 2026-05-21 🔖 技术服务,技术开发,技术咨询,技术交流,技术转让,技术推广

在数字化转型浪潮中,软件质量已从“锦上添花”变为“生存底线”。深圳好物加一科技有限公司作为深耕技术服务领域的企业,深知一个缺陷在开发阶段修正成本仅为1,若流至生产环境则可能飙升至100以上。因此,建立科学的测试管控体系,是保障技术开发成果可靠落地的核心前提。

一、测试流程的“三道防线”

软件测试并非简单的“点点点”,而是系统工程。我们通常将其拆解为三层防线:单元测试(开发自测,覆盖代码逻辑)、集成测试(验证模块间接口)、系统测试(模拟真实用户场景)。根据我们提供技术咨询服务的200余个项目统计,单元测试覆盖率每提升10%,后期Bug率可降低约15%。

1. 需求评审:被忽视的“源头管控”

多数团队将测试重心放在执行环节,却忽略了需求阶段的缺陷。实际上,需求理解偏差导致的返工占整体Bug的35%以上。我们建议在技术交流会上,测试人员应提前介入,利用“用户故事地图”工具将模糊需求可视化,从源头减少逻辑漏洞。

二、数据驱动的诊断方法

传统测试依赖“经验直觉”,而现代质量管控则转向数据量化。例如,通过缺陷密度(每千行代码Bug数)和测试用例通过率两个指标,可快速定位薄弱模块。以下是一组来自我们技术推广项目的对比数据:

  • 未引入数据诊断的团队:平均缺陷密度为2.3个/KLOC,修复周期4.2天
  • 引入后:缺陷密度降至0.8个/KLOC,修复周期缩短至1.5天

这背后是自动化回归测试AI异常检测的加持——我们通过技术转让引入的智能测试平台,能自动标记高频失效用例,将人工排查时间压缩60%。

2. 常见故障:环境依赖与数据污染

在技术开发实践中,我们观察到两大高频陷阱:环境一致性(开发环境与生产环境配置差异)和测试数据污染(脏数据导致结果偏差)。解决方案是采用容器化技术(如Docker)隔离环境,并结合数据脱敏工具生成“影子数据”。

软件测试的本质是对不确定性的管理。深圳好物加一科技有限公司通过持续的技术服务输出,帮助企业将质量管控从“事后补救”转向“事前预防”。无论是技术咨询还是技术交流,我们始终相信:只有将测试视为产品生命周期的一部分,而非末端工序,才能真正实现零缺陷交付。未来的竞争,将属于那些在细节处死磕质量的团队。

相关推荐

📄

信息技术咨询服务在医疗数据管理中的创新应用

2026-05-21

📄

好物加一技术服务产品选购指南与适用场景

2026-05-20

📄

软件开发项目中的技术转让与知识产权保护策略

2026-05-20

📄

好物加一技术转让与推广服务流程详解

2026-05-20